Math News

Accelerated Math: This week students will consider the implications of making estimates about the entire U.S. population based on a magazine survey involving a few thousand people. The survey raises issues about drawing conclusions about an entire population using data collected from a sample.
Students will also consider a variety of sampling methods. They will analyze the advantages and disadvantages of each and determine which would produce a sample most representative of the population.
